What Is TV Mounting?
TV mounting is the process of safely securing a television to a wall by attaching a special mounting bracket to the wall. A wall-mounted television supports the weight of the television and places it at the best viewing height, which is determined by the individual.
Using professional TV mounting services guarantees your television will be well-aligned, well-secured, and in the optimal position for viewing enjoyment.

Benefits of TV Mounting
Saves Space
Wall mounting your TV saves you space that would normally be taken up by traditional TV stands. This creates a more open, organized environment in your home.
Improves Viewing Experience
A mounted TV will allow for proper placement height & therefore provide comfort & minimize neck strain while allowing for varied sightlines from all seating placements.
Creates a Modern Look
A wall-mounted TV has a very contemporary look. The wall-mounted TVs provide a polished, clean look to your area – when combined with hiding your cables, your space is completely redefined as being very trendy for entertainment.
Enhances Safety
Heavy televisions create dangerous situations when placed upon furniture. Furniture could tip with the weight of a heavy piece of furniture if children or pets were to bump into it. Properly mounting the television will secure it to the wall and will drastically reduce any chances of being bumped off by children or pets.
Better Cable Management
Professional installers are able to run your cables behind the wall for a clean installation or use a cable management system that will make your installation look very neat!
Types of TV Mounts
Choosing the right TV wall mount is essential for achieving the best results.
Fixed TV Mount
A fixed mount keeps the television flat against the wall.
Benefits include:
- Slim profile
- Affordable option
- Secure installation
- Clean appearance
This type of mount is ideal for rooms where the viewing position remains consistent.
Tilting TV Mount
A tilting mount allows the screen to angle slightly upward or downward.
Advantages include:
- Reduced glare
- Better viewing angles
- Improved comfort
Tilting mounts work well for TVs installed above fireplaces or in bedrooms.
Full-Motion TV Mount
A full-motion mount offers maximum flexibility.
It allows the television to:
- Extend outward
- Tilt up and down
- Swivel left and right
This option is ideal for larger rooms or spaces with multiple seating areas.
Choosing the Right Location for TV Mounting
Mounting your television properly is one of the most crucial aspects of the installation process. The following factors will help ensure that you mount your television correctly:
Consider Viewing Height
Ideally, when you sit down to watch your television, the center of the screen should be at your eye level. This reduces strain on your neck and increases your comfort during long periods of viewing.
Avoid Direct Glare
Installing a television directly opposite a window can create glare and reduce picture quality. Professional installers evaluate room lighting before selecting the best location.

FAQs
When it comes to mounting your television, what’s the best height?
When seated, the center of the screen will be at eye level when mounted at the proper height. This creates a comfortable viewing experience and keeps the viewer from straining their neck.
Can every television be mounted on the wall?
Most televisions today are wall-mountable. It is essential to check the TV’s VESA mounting pattern and weight compatibility before purchasing a mount.
How much time does it take to mount a television professionally?
On average, it takes approximately one to three hours to mount a standard television, depending on the type of wall and size of the television, and how the cables will be managed.
Is it safe to mount a television?
Most of the time, if the television is mounted correctly using the correct mounting hardware and mounting to the correct wall supports, then mounting a television is very safe.
Will my television cables be hidden when mounted?
Professional television mounting companies will often have ways to manage cables either in the wall or using some type of surface-mounted cable raceway to keep the area around the television neat.
